Texarkana vs. Universal Technical Institute-West Texas
Both Texarkana College and Universal Technical Institute-West Texas are 2-4 years schools located in Texas. The following statements compare Texarkana College and Universal Technical Institute-West Texas with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Universal Technical Institute-West Texas's tuition ($54,550) is more expensive than Texarkana ($5,332).
- Texarkana's students to faculty ratio (21 to 1) is lower than Universal Technical Institute-West Texas (56 to 1).
- Texarkana (4,290 students) is larger than Universal Technical Institute-West Texas (1,335 students) with more enrolled students.
- Universal Technical Institute-West Texas ($5,338) has higher amount of financial aid than Texarkana ($5,114).
- Universal Technical Institute-West Texas's graduation rate (75%) is higher than Texarkana (47%).
